Study the following statements and select the correct option
(A) Buds are present in the axil of leaflets of the compound leaf
(B) Pulvinus leaf-base is present in some leguminous plants
(C) In Alstonia,the petioles expand,become green and synthesize food
(D) Opposite phyllotaxy is seen in guava.

A

II and IV are correct but I and III are incorrect

B

I and III are correct but II and IV are incorrect

C

I nd IV are correct but II and III are incorrect

D

I and II are correct but III and IV are incorrect

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

In some legumes the leaf base may become swollne which is called the pulvinus
In opposite phylotaxy a pair of leaves arises at each noede and lie apposite iot each other as in colortopis and guava plants
